Transport Mode: Road
- Companies: Not applicable (personal vehicle or car rental)
- Duration: Approximately 17 hours
- Distance: 1,150 kilometers
- Costs: Approximately 400 PLN (fuel costs only, based on current fuel prices)
- Roads/Routes: Take the Bruce Highway (A1) for the majority of the journey.
Pro Tip: Plan your trip to include rest stops at local towns along the Bruce Highway for a memorable experience and to break up the long drive. Towns like Rockhampton can be great for rest and meals.
Recommendation: While road travel provides the flexibility to explore, it is significantly longer than flying. If time is limited, flying is the best option, whereas road travel suits leisurely exploration.
Transport Mode: Train
- Companies: Queensland Rail
- Duration: Approximately 24 hours (includes transfer times)
- Distance: 1,100 kilometers
- Costs: Approximately 450 PLN (for a standard one-way ticket)
- Roads/Routes: Not applicable for train travel
Pro Tip: Opt for a sleeper cabin on the train for a more comfortable experience, and enjoy picturesque views of the countryside during the day.
Recommendation: Train travel offers a scenic route with the possibility of socializing with fellow travelers, but it is the least efficient in terms of time compared to flying.
